Economic, Effective, and Exquisite: Our Framed Units

Great for the home or multiple unit buildings!

From left to right, 1/4 Euro Sliders, 1/4" Euro slider & Door with inline panel, U-Shaped SS1190, and 3/16" standard Neo Angle.

When the company first started installing shower units, the only available style was completely framed glass that fit one measurement only. Then, we started matching opening sizes which, at the time, was unheard of. Our need for innovation then led us to introduce the frame less showers to this country, however, the framed showers never quite left. Today, they are semi framed, extremely water proof, and still very popular. Just like our frame less units, our Semi Framed units can be made custom to your opening sizes!

Left to right: Glue Chip, Obscure, Rain, and Narrow Reed.

Our Semi Framed units come in either 3/16" and 1/4" Euro style (through-glass hardware) and 3/8" for heavy sliders. The glass type is only hinged on your imagination! Above are a few of the types we offer besides standard clear. We can always find a way to get what you want! Our finishes also come in a large variety. Chrome, brushed nickel, oil rubbed bronze, and brass are what is usually readily available, however, we can get any color you want via special order or powder coating! 

 

We can also provide separate parts such as magnetic latch, sweep, gaskets, framing, handles, and etc.

Our Shower Enclosure Make a Guest Appearance on Hotel Impossible

Photo taken from The Travel Channel of host Anthony Melchiorri.

Photo taken from The Travel Channel of host Anthony Melchiorri.

Our custom shower enclosures were a featured guest on Hotel Impossible. In the "Sleeping on the Job" episode, host Anthony leads a turnaround of Citigarden Hotel in San Francisco. We had installed a single fixed panel to match the new and simple look made by the show. It even gave two of our installers, Junior and Cameron, some shots on air! 

Junior and Cameron's brief appearance on the show. 

 

We were commissioned to do a single frame-less Regency panel with exposed channel for the hotel to showcase an enclosure that is simple and effective. What was currently there was a curtain and rod, which while somewhat normal in the past, is now dated and unfashionable for hotels and homes. When we are at many of our renovation jobs for homes, hotels, apartments, and condos we are frequently asked, "Why have we waited so long to get rid of our shower curtain?" The "before and after" of the room we did for the show really shows the elegance in simplicity and how a single panel in a shower ties an entire renovation together.
